Regional Business Manager - City Of London - Purcell group
Description
Are you a dynamic leader with strong business and financial acumen, excellent organisational skills, and a proven track record in strategy development and implementation?
We are looking for a Business Manager to work alongside the Regional Partner, Deputy Regional Partner and Studio Leadership Team in the West region to deliver the Regional Business Plan.
The Regional Business Manager will oversee day-to-day operations across our region's four cost centres, ensuring consistency and excellence in the running of our studios and in the efficient delivery of our architectural projects.
The Regional Business Manager will collaborate with the Regional Partner, Deputy Regional Partner and Studio Leads on the creation and implementation of both strategic and operational initiatives to ensure our regional goals and objectives are successfully achieved, aligned and contributing to Purcell's national 'Collective Ambition' Business Plan.
Purcell is an award-winning employee-owned architectural and heritage consultancy practice with a commitment to quality, innovation, and diversity.
We have staff of approximately 300 talented architects, designers, heritage consultants and surveyors across 14 offices, in the UK, Hong Kong and Australia. Winners of Architect Employer of the Year 2022.
Collaboration is central to our employee-ownership culture, providing opportunities to work on some of the finest buildings; from meticulous heritage and conservation schemes to bold contemporary design. We offer a rewarding and supportive environment for personal and professional development and our employee-owned ethos empowers everyone to use their voice. We believe in creating an equitable and inclusive culture, founded on our values, which celebrates knowledge sharing and our successes, to build an inspiring work environment.
It is our distinctive employee-owned working culture that has contributed to our status as a World Architecture Top 100 Practice, renowned for our excellence in architecture and heritage consultancy.
